On the Tigris and the Euphrates
Syria-Turkey, Politics, 11/4/2002

The Turkish daily Star said Saturday that the Arab states led by Syria and in support of Iraq has practiced a continuous pressure against Turkey and succeeded in embarrassing it repeatedly at the international level especially concerning the Tigris and the Euphrates rivers.

In its Saturday's editorial, the paper said that the Arab states are now facing the same question Turkey already had. It explained that Lebanon and Israel are witnessing tension over al-Wazzani river which springs from the Lebanese territories and pours in a lake in Israel.

The paper added that Turkey is watching the Israeli- Lebanese conflict over al-Hasbani river happily and with an open appetite, and is preparing to use the Lebanese view point concerning this issue as an evidence at the international levels proving its view point concerning the Tigris and Euphrates rivers. The paper added that Ankara is planning to show up this file in the first time Syria asks to hold discussions with Turkey over the question of waters.

For its part, the Turkish daily Shafaq said that the Israeli- Lebanese conflict over waters is reflected positively on Turkey which could not justify its view points concerning the Tigris and the Euphrates for many years.

The paper also expected that Turkey will use the decision to be issued by the Arab League concerning al-Wazzani river during this month, for its own interests at the international level concerning the Tigris and the Euphrates.
